Mejores prácticas para instalar Dolibarr en diferentes sistemas operativos
   02/13/2025 00:00:00     Dolibarr    0 Comentarios
Mejores prácticas para instalar Dolibarr en diferentes sistemas operativos

Introducción

Dolibarr es un software ERP/CRM de código abierto, potente y flexible, ideal para pequeñas y medianas empresas. Permite gestionar clientes, inventarios, facturación y muchos otros aspectos empresariales. Sin embargo, su instalación puede variar según el sistema operativo utilizado.

En este artículo, explicamos las mejores prácticas para instalar Dolibarr en Windows, Linux y macOS, asegurando una configuración óptima y un funcionamiento fluido.


1. Requisitos generales para la instalación de Dolibarr

Antes de proceder con la instalación, asegúrese de que su sistema cumpla con los siguientes requisitos:

  • Servidor web: Apache, Nginx u otro servidor compatible

  • Base de datos: MySQL o MariaDB

  • Lenguaje de programación: PHP (versión mínima recomendada 7.4)

  • Extensiones PHP: pdo_mysql, gd, curl, json, session, zip, etc.

  • Espacio en disco: Mínimo 500 MB

La instalación de estos requisitos varía según el sistema operativo utilizado. A continuación, detallamos los pasos de instalación para cada plataforma.


2. Instalación de Dolibarr en Windows

Windows es ampliamente utilizado en empresas, y la instalación de Dolibarr en esta plataforma puede realizarse de varias formas.

2.1. Instalación mediante el instalador oficial de Windows

  1. Descargue el instalador desde la web oficial de Dolibarr.

  2. Ejecute el instalador y siga las instrucciones.

  3. Seleccione un directorio de instalación (por defecto: C:\Dolibarr).

  4. Configure el servidor web: El instalador incluye Apache, MySQL y PHP.

  5. Complete la instalación y acceda a Dolibarr a través de http://localhost/dolibarr/.

2.2. Instalación manual con WAMP/XAMPP

Si desea más control, puede usar WAMP o XAMPP:

  1. Instale WAMP/XAMPP y verifique que Apache, MySQL y PHP funcionen correctamente.

  2. Descargue Dolibarr (versión zip) y extraígalo en la carpeta www o htdocs.

  3. Cree una base de datos a través de phpMyAdmin.

  4. Acceda al instalador en http://localhost/dolibarr/install/ y siga los pasos.


3. Instalación de Dolibarr en Linux

Linux suele ser la opción preferida para servidores debido a su estabilidad y seguridad.

3.1. Instalación mediante el gestor de paquetes

En Debian/Ubuntu, use:

sudo apt update && sudo apt install apache2 mysql-server php php-mysql

Luego instale Dolibarr:

sudo apt install dolibarr

Después, acceda a Dolibarr en http://localhost/dolibarr/.

3.2. Instalación manual

Si desea una instalación más personalizada:

  1. Descargue Dolibarr y extráigalo en /var/www/html/.

  2. Configure Apache/Nginx: Cree un vHost para Dolibarr.

  3. Asigne los permisos correctos:

sudo chown -R www-data:www-data /var/www/html/dolibarr
  1. Acceda al instalador y siga los pasos.


4. Instalación de Dolibarr en macOS

macOS, al ser un sistema UNIX, sigue un enfoque similar al de Linux.

4.1. Uso de Homebrew

  1. Instale Apache, MySQL y PHP con Homebrew:

brew install httpd mysql php
  1. Descargue y extraiga Dolibarr en /usr/local/var/www/.

  2. Configure Apache y reinicie el servicio.

  3. Acceda a http://localhost/dolibarr/install/.

4.2. Uso de MAMP

MAMP permite una instalación más sencilla:

  1. Instale MAMP y verifique que los servicios estén activos.

  2. Extraiga Dolibarr en la carpeta htdocs.

  3. Cree una base de datos a través de phpMyAdmin.

  4. Inicie la instalación a través del navegador.


5. Optimización y configuración después de la instalación

Después de la instalación, hay varias prácticas recomendadas para optimizar Dolibarr:

  • Asegurar la base de datos: Cambie las contraseñas predeterminadas.

  • Configurar un certificado SSL para conexiones seguras.

  • Optimizar Apache/Nginx para un mejor rendimiento.

  • Automatizar las copias de seguridad con scripts cron.


Conclusión

La instalación de Dolibarr puede parecer compleja, pero siguiendo estas mejores prácticas garantizará una instalación estable y eficiente. Ya sea en Windows, Linux o macOS, cada sistema ofrece soluciones adaptadas a sus necesidades.

Con esta configuración óptima, podrá aprovechar al máximo las capacidades de Dolibarr y mejorar la gestión de su empresa.

Comentarios

Inicia sesión o regístrate para publicar comentarios